Handover: Password Reset Revamp (Lanterngate Auth)

Welcome aboard — I'm handing this to Priya's squad. The revamp replaces emailed links with short-lived one-time codes, rate-limited per account and per source. Old link-based flow stays behind a flag until the mobile release ships. Watch the token TTL carefully; support tickets spike if it drops below ten minutes. The staging service currently runs with these values.

config for bahop-baduf:
[kasion]
team = lamath
access_code = ac_d807e5
host = kasion.paliqcloud.corp
port = 4000
owner = julix.tamvan
peer = frair.qorvelsoft.local

### Step 6: Cut over the user module

The user module is now its own service, `bramble-users`, split out of the Tarnwick monolith. Deploy it before the monolith release or logins break. Run the dual-write migration, confirm row counts match, then flip `USERS_REMOTE=true` in the monolith config. Rollback: flip the flag back; data stays consistent. The new service validates session tokens itself, so its env file must contain the following line before first boot.

vault entry, fadup-tagag: RELAY_SECRET8=2fd92179

CI note: ReceiptRelay mailer builds were failing on the signing stage after the Tallowgate runners rotated certificates. Fixed by re-pinning the signer image digest. Security reviewer: no receipt templates or donor data are present in CI artifacts; the pipeline only handles rendered test fixtures. Sandboxed SMTP stubs remain in place. All green since the fix. To verify you're reviewing the patched pipeline run, match it against the trace token below.

trace token, bawep-fahof: htk6_262092

Handover: Quickfill autocomplete index (from Dara to Josip). The prefix index on Quickfill has degraded since the catalog import doubled token counts; rebuilds now take ~40 minutes and queries spike past 300ms. I've trimmed the n-gram depth and staged a nightly compaction job, but it isn't enabled yet. The current production settings are as follows.

deployment values, hadup-yajog:
[holion]
team = silwyn
access_code = ac_eb6e99
host = holion.novacio.internal
port = 5672
owner = kasok.sorion
peer = sorvan.kelvinet.local